Russia officially withdrew from CIS four treaties on economic and social issues.

This news was posted in Russia president Putin's official web-site, APA reports. According to the information Vladimir Putin commissioned Russia Foreign Affairs Ministry to inform other states of the decision.

Vladimir Putin announced his country withdrew from the treaties "On Securities Market", "On the protection of rights of investors", "On the aid to refugees","On the supply of population with medicinal agent and medical techniques".

Experts say Russia's step is a protest against CIS countries' careless attitude towards Russian investors.
